Output 68a82e98ecb2ec5cba8ab64b6038a589257998a9e9972307620f5056aa399abf:0

value
336072897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c57558d7ebfa55775a426c84bd4cc10b229c8e OP_EQUAL
address
MAyj5QiwMCp5o4U5D8LuR8oS776EUUubbc
transaction
68a82e98ecb2ec5cba8ab64b6038a589257998a9e9972307620f5056aa399abf
spent
true